What makes Starbucks different from other coffee shops : Starbucks is a bigger company in terms of market capitalization and the number of stores globally. Starbucks has also built a more premium brand, has stores that look more like a comfortable coffee house, has a more extensive menu, and greater product customization.

What Are Starbucks' Core Competencies Starbucks' core competencies include its ability to expand almost everywhere globally, its care and concern for its employees, its focus on quality and providing a quality product, its continuous product development, and its excellent customer service.

The three pillars of Starbucks' social responsibility strategy are community, ethical sourcing, and the environment. Starbucks is committed to giving back to the community and supports various causes such as environmental sustainability, education, and health.

What is Starbucks symbol mean

The twin-tailed siren represents the sea and Seattle – the place of origin for Starbucks. There's no confirmed reason why the siren was used for the Starbucks logo, but many believe it represents mystique, obsession, and addiction.

What are the 4 enemies of coffee Starbucks : Coffee is fresh produce, and its enemies are oxygen, light, heat, and moisture. To keep coffee fresh, store it in an opaque, airtight container at room temperature. You can store it that way for up to a week. For the best results, coffee should be ground just before brewing.
